How much do online tefl j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for online tefl in the United States is $40,596.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$25,000.00 and $43,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is online TEFL?

Online TEFL stands for Teaching English as a Foreign Language in an online setting. It involves teaching English to non-native speakers via video conferencing platforms or specialized online classrooms. Teachers usually work remotely, instructing students from all over the world. Online TEFL jobs typically require a TEFL certification and good communication skills, making it a flexible option for those who wish to teach from home.

Can you teach online with only a TEFL certificate?

Online TEFL teachers can often start teaching with just a TEFL certificate, especially if it is a recognized and accredited program. However, some employers may prefer or require additional qualifications such as a bachelor's degree or teaching experience. Having strong communication skills and familiarity with online teaching tools can also improve job prospects.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as an online TEFL teacher?

To thrive as an Online TEFL teacher, you need a solid grasp of English grammar, language teaching methodologies, and typically a TEFL/TESOL certification. Familiarity with virtual classroom platforms, interactive whiteboards, and online assessment tools is commonly required. Strong communication skills, patience, and cultural sensitivity help establish rapport and foster a positive learning environment. These skills and qualifications are vital for delivering effective, engaging instruction and supporting diverse learners in a remote setting.

What are common challenges faced by online TEFL teachers and how can they be managed?

Online TEFL teachers often encounter challenges such as managing time zone differences, keeping students engaged in a virtual environment, and addressing technical issues during lessons. To overcome these, it is helpful to establish clear communication with students about scheduling, use interactive tools and activities to maintain engagement, and have backup plans for potential connectivity problems. Building a routine and maintaining flexibility can also help ensure smooth and effective online teaching experiences.
